Chinese Yuan Glazed Blue and White Jar with Peony Design
YUAN DYNASTY, 1271-1368 A.D. OR LATER
7 3/4 in. (1.48 kg, 19.5 cm).
Provincial ceramic footed jar with carinated profile, deep shoulder and narrow raised rim, dense floral motifs.
Provenance
Ex Hong Kong collection, 1990s.
